Court Of Appeal Reverses Impeachment Of Murtala Nyako

A Federal Court of Appeal in Yola, on Thursday, reversed the impeachment of Murtala Nyako as Governor of Adamawa State.

Recall that Adamawa House of Assembly had on July 16, 2014, impeached and removed Nyako for gross misconduct.

In the lead judgment read by Justice Tunde Ayotoye, the judges agreed that due process was not followed in the impeachment process of Nyako, adding that the governor’s right was violated.

They, therefore, declared all the processes that led to the impeachment null and void, ordering that Nyako be accorded all right of the office of the governor of Adamawa State through the period of office, and be paid all his entitlement as governor of the state while it lasted.
